What are autoresponders you will ask. In plain words, this is basically an
automatic mass emailing program which responds automatically to any incoming
mail with an pre-stored message. There are two types of autoresponders: (i) one-time
autoresponders, (ii) sequential autoresponders.
One-time autoresponder: This type of autoresponder will reply only once to
any email that comes to a specific email address. This is a good thing if you
want to promote a product with a brief introduction and offer for registration
to a newsletter, etc. It is a one-time affair. Usually the one-time autoresponders
are used to distribute introductory letters, price lists, confirmation letters
or welcoming letters, data sheets, latest posted articles, and so on.
Sequential autoresponder: As the name implies this autoresponder will send
email is a sequence. The messages are pre-recorded as in the case of the one-time
autoresponder. However, in this case the difference is that based on the reply
or lack of it, the sequential autoresponder will send a pre-determined number
of emails at certain pre-determined time intervals. For example mail no. 1 will
go on x date, then mail no. 2 will go three days after, mail no. 3 will go one
day after, and so on. Because these are so easy to use, they are used almost
as a secretary. You program it once and then you sit back and see the results,
because the machine will do all the work.
Examples for the use of sequential autoresponders will include online courses,
promotions, ad tracking, mail campaigns (which can be virtually unlimited), follow-up
to business leads (again this can be unlimited), reminder services, regular delivery
of items (articles, jokes, latest quotes, etc)
